Dnepr MT 10 (with Sidecar) - 1983 Specifications and Reviews
The 1983 Dnepr MT 10 is a Soviet-built sidecar motorcycle featuring a 650cc air-cooled boxer twin engine producing 36 horsepower. Built for practical, long-distance touring and cargo hauling, this shaft-driven machine suits riders prioritizing ruggedness and reliability over performance. Best known for its durability and ability to traverse rough terrain, the MT 10 remains a cult favorite among adventure enthusiasts worldwide.

Engine and Transmission Specifications | |
| Transmission typefinal drive | Shaft drive (cardan) |
| Gearbox | 4-speed with reverse |
| Cooling system | Air |
| Fuel control | OHV |
| Valves per cylinder | 2 |
| Bore x stroke | 78.0 x 68.0 mm (3.1 x 2.7 inches) |
| Compression | 7.5:1 |
| Power | 36.00 |
| Stroke | 4 |
| Engine type | Two cylinder boxer |
| Capacity: | 650.00 ccm (39.66 cubic inches) |
Physical measures and capacities | |
| Weight incl. oil, gas, etc | 365.0 kg (804.7 pounds) |

Dnepr MT 10 (with Sidecar) dimensions and frame | |
| Rear brakes | Expanding brake |
| Front brakes | Expanding brake |
| Rear tyre dimensions | 3.75-19 |
| Front tyre dimensions | 3.75-19 |
Speed and acceleration | |
| Top speed | 110.0 km/h (68.4 mph) |

Rider Profile
| Best For | This rig is best suited to riders who have specifically learned sidecar handling, since a boxer-and-hack combo behaves nothing like a solo motorcycle and punishes normal countersteering instincts. |
| Purpose | It exists for slow, deliberate utility riding and novelty touring rather than any kind of performance riding, drawing on its military and rural utilitarian heritage. |
| Rider Fit | Expect a heavy, physically demanding ride with weighty steering input required constantly to fight the sidecar's pull, plus a firm, undamped-feeling stroke into the era's shocks and brakes. |
| Character | It's an eccentric, mechanically simple, charmingly agricultural machine that rewards patience and mechanical sympathy over speed or precision. |
| Not Ideal For | It is not for anyone wanting quick, flickable handling, modern braking confidence, or sustained highway speeds. |
